متن کاملA Unified and Quantitative Network Model to Describe Spatial Attention in Area V4
Electrophysiological experiments in V4 visual area have shown that spatial attention induces a number of neural activity modulations. Depending on the stimulus characteristics, neuronal firing rates either increase or decrease. متن کاملSpatial Attention Decorrelates Intrinsic Activity Fluctuations in Macaque Area V4
Attention typically amplifies neuronal responses evoked by task-relevant stimuli while attenuating responses to task-irrelevant distracters. In this context, visual distracters constitute an external source of noise that is diminished to improve attended signal quality. متن کاملTime Course of Attention Reveals Different Mechanisms for Spatial and Feature-Based Attention in Area V4
Attention can facilitate visual processing, emphasizing specific locations and highlighting stimuli containing specific features. To dissociate the mechanisms of spatial and feature-based attention, we compared the time course of visually evoked responses under different attention conditions.
